How to Reset the Maintenance Reminder for the 2018 Magotan?
3 Answers
Method to reset the maintenance reminder for the 2018 Magotan: 1. Start the car and light up the dashboard; 2. Press the button located on the far right of the steering wheel; 3. Select the maintenance settings; 4. After selecting the maintenance settings, press the OK button on the steering wheel; 5. Select the maintenance reset on the dashboard display; 6. Select the maintenance confirmation on the dashboard display. Last time when I got a minor maintenance for my 2018 Magotan, the mechanic taught me how to reset the maintenance reminder. The process was quite simple: First, turn off the engine and make sure the car is stationary. Then, press and hold the 0.0 button on the instrument panel behind the steering wheel without releasing it. Next, turn the key to power on the instrument panel but do not start the engine. Hold the button for about 15 seconds, and the maintenance menu will pop up on the onboard computer screen. Continue holding the button until the reset option appears, then use the adjustment button on the instrument panel to confirm the reset. After the reset is complete, remember to start the car to check if the warning light has turned off. A few people in my car club said they didn't hold the button long enough when trying it themselves and it didn't work, but trying a couple more times should do the trick.
I've owned an 18-year-old Magotan for three years and have reset the maintenance reminder myself three or four times. First, turn off the engine without pressing the brake, then press and hold the button with the reset icon in the lower right corner of the instrument panel. While holding the button, turn the key to the power-on position and wait for the screen to light up. After seeing the maintenance information, continue pressing the button to enter the menu. When you reach the reset prompt, confirm using the arrow keys or scroll wheel on the left side of the steering wheel. A beep sound indicates success. Ensure the battery has power throughout the operation, and don't leave the key in the power-on position for more than five minutes.
